Mr. Kenneth Paul Williams, Sr., "Kenny Paul" was born July 3, 1963, the son of the late Clayton Joseph Sr. and Claudia Mae Brazzle. On Friday, April 12, 2024, the angels of silence came to Prisma Health Richland Hospital in Columbia, SC, to take Kenneth home to rest.
After graduating high school (Suwannee) in Live Oak, Florida, Kenneth joined the United States Army in 1982, and retired after 22 years of dedicated service to our country. Following retirement from the military service, he became a Deputy Sheriff and served for over 16 years.
While serving as a Deputy Sheriff, Kenneth completed his Bachelor of Science degree in Business Administration-Marketing at Columbia Southern University. He concluded with a Master of Science in Leadership and Criminal Justice at South University.
Kenneth had multiple hobbies: bike riding, skating, physical fitness, gardening, lawn beautification, rebuilding cars, sewing, and being a true handyman.
Kenneth is survived by his wife, Mrs. Inell Crowder-Williams; and cherishing fond memories are his children, Mason, Chelsea, Shante (Deshawn), Kenneth Jr. (Aniston), Carlos, Kennecia, Jaliza (Jalisa), Kendra and Kenyon; two brothers, James (Melissa) of Waikiki, HI, and Horace Brazzle of Lake City, FL; brother-in-law, Steve Crowder of Pageland, SC; sister, Mary Williams of Port Richey, FL; his dear aunt, Eva Mae Weatherspoon; special niece, Yvette Ford; best friend, Eddie Haigler; true friends are never apart, maybe in distance but never in heart; along with a host of grandkids, nieces, nephews, and other loving relatives and dear friends, all of whom will dearly miss him.
